Index: content/browser/renderer_host/media/media_stream_device_settings.cc |
diff --git a/content/browser/renderer_host/media/media_stream_device_settings.cc b/content/browser/renderer_host/media/media_stream_device_settings.cc |
index 054a07a25d45f87c9049d2b44f22a7d87510814a..b2e3766a2682bf79d79a4e146de6824a5cbd55d8 100644 |
--- a/content/browser/renderer_host/media/media_stream_device_settings.cc |
+++ b/content/browser/renderer_host/media/media_stream_device_settings.cc |
@@ -134,10 +134,10 @@ void DoDeviceRequest(const MediaStreamDeviceSettingsRequest& request, |
bool IsRequestReadyForView( |
media_stream::MediaStreamDeviceSettingsRequest* request) { |
- if ((request->options.audio && request->devices_full.count( |
- content::MEDIA_STREAM_DEVICE_TYPE_AUDIO_CAPTURE) == 0) || |
- (request->options.video && request->devices_full.count( |
- content::MEDIA_STREAM_DEVICE_TYPE_VIDEO_CAPTURE) == 0)) { |
+ if ((content::IsAudioMediaStreamDeviceType(request->options.audio_type) && |
+ request->devices_full.count(request->options.audio_type) == 0) || |
+ (content::IsVideoMediaStreamDeviceType(request->options.video_type) && |
+ request->devices_full.count(request->options.video_type) == 0)) { |
return false; |
} |